Output daafc71569f3e44d05a6540527332a0486df16b2c3f2e106fe53593ae3647fe2:1

value
1106089664
script pubkey
OP_0 OP_PUSHBYTES_20 338bd889a405731ec562ff2ce23f7ccaf7135bc7
address
tb1qxw9a3zdyq4e3a3tzlukwy0muetm3xk78k9qzgc
transaction
daafc71569f3e44d05a6540527332a0486df16b2c3f2e106fe53593ae3647fe2